Transaction 04c0caa42aac180b8215a2633ac3d836bb22e7f58837cb879aaa07c340e90581

71 Input
2 Outputs
  • 04c0caa42aac180b8215a2633ac3d836bb22e7f58837cb879aaa07c340e90581:0
  • value  100000000
    address  3FUDoNciQxtnVk9N4MYZj6efxPmpPbPe4x
  • 04c0caa42aac180b8215a2633ac3d836bb22e7f58837cb879aaa07c340e90581:1
  • value  78127419
    address  3HfYARLTwrZo652f6ASrana4LY46iGZNys